Rising Finished Vehicle Trade Between the United States and Europe
The United States-Europe Ro-Ro ocean freight transport market is tied closely to the two-way finished vehicle trade between the United States and Europe. European automotive groups already produce around 830,000 vehicles per year in the United States, and 50-60% of that output is exported, which keeps transatlantic vehicle shipping strategically important for both sides of the corridor. Total bilateral trade in goods between the European Union and the United States reached EUR 910.6 billion (USD 1.04 trillion) in 2025, underscoring the scale of the commercial relationship that supports finished vehicle movements within a broader trade system. This trade depth means the United States-Europe Ro-Ro ocean freight transport market keeps demand even when policy shifts create short periods of disruption. It also means carriers with contract-heavy books are better placed than operators that depend on spot demand when tariffs or trade rules change without much warning.
Fleet Renewal Toward Larger, More Fuel-Efficient PCTCs
Fleet renewal is becoming one of the clearest long-term supports for the United States-Europe Ro-Ro ocean freight transport market. Hoegh Autoliners continued delivery of its Aurora-class program through 2025 and 2026, and the final 4 vessels in the series are set to become the first pure car and truck carriers designed to run on zero-carbon ammonia from delivery[1]Source: Everllence, “Höegh Autoliners Orders First-Ever Ammonia Engines for Pure Car and Truck Carriers,” Everllence, everllence.com. This matters because larger and cleaner vessels improve slot economics and lower emissions intensity per vehicle moved across the Atlantic. The market is, therefore, rewarding carriers that can modernize capacity early and align with tightening customer and regulatory expectations. Older vessels still have a role, but their cost position is weakening as newbuild performance standards rise.
Expansion of EV and Premium Vehicle Logistics Demand
The United States-Europe Ro-Ro ocean freight transport market is also gaining from the steady expansion of electric and premium vehicle logistics. The electric vehicle trade landscape remains shaped by changing tariff policy and production location choices, which are redirecting investment toward manufacturing bases that can better serve Europe and other major import markets. That shift supports future vehicle exports from European production centers and keeps the Atlantic corridor relevant for higher-value finished vehicles. Premium and battery-electric units also raise the commercial importance of low-damage transport and reliable delivery windows. As a result, the United States-Europe Ro-Ro ocean freight transport market benefits not only from volume growth but also from the higher logistics sensitivity of the cargo mix moving on this route.
Port Infrastructure Upgrades at Key Atlantic Gateway Terminals
Port investment is improving the operating base of the United States-Europe Ro-Ro ocean freight transport market. The Port of Baltimore recovered to a record 2,223 cargo vessel visits in 2025, as the state continued work to restore and strengthen cargo connectivity after the bridge disruption[2]Source: Governor Wes Moore, “Governor Moore Announces New Port of Baltimore Records Continuing Historic Recovery Following Key,” Governor of Maryland, maryland.gov. On the European side, Hyundai Glovis, the Port of Amsterdam, and Koopman Logistics Group agreed in 2026 to develop a 480,000-m² finished vehicle logistics hub with 3 PCTC berths and storage for 20,000 vehicles, with an opening scheduled for January 2027. These investments improve berth access, storage, and inland links for large volumes of heavy vehicles. The United States Europe Ro-Ro ocean freight transport market stands to benefit because larger vessels and more concentrated trade flows increasingly favor ports that can handle scale without service disruption.

Geopolitical Trade Frictions and Tariff Volatility
Geopolitical trade friction remains the largest near-term restraint on the United States-Europe Ro-Ro ocean freight transport market. EU vehicle exports to the United States fell 21.7% in value to EUR 31 billion (USD 35.4 billion) in 2025, and unit volumes declined to 667,794 cars, thereby reducing freight demand on the Europe export lane. Tariff changes and vessel-related port fee measures also created another layer of uncertainty for carrier planning and contract pricing across the corridor. The problem for operators is that demand can weaken quickly when trade rules change, while recovery usually depends on negotiation cycles that move much more slowly. That makes the United States Europe Ro-Ro ocean freight transport market more exposed to policy timing than many domestic logistics markets.
Limited Vessel Availability on Peak Transatlantic Sailings
Peak sailing availability remains uneven in the United States-Europe Ro-Ro ocean freight transport market even as the newbuild cycle adds tonnage. Capacity is not fully interchangeable because a vessel on another service cannot always replace a missing slot on a time-sensitive Atlantic departure. This creates a pattern where aggregate fleet growth can coexist with booking tightness during the busiest dealer and production windows. Carriers also lose flexibility when external disruptions force diversions and use up spare deployment options. The result is a market where schedule fit often matters as much as total fleet supply.

Segment Analysis
By Cargo Type: Passenger Vehicle Dominance Shapes Rate Economics
Passenger vehicles accounted for 85.18% of the United States-Europe Ro-Ro ocean freight transport market share in 2025, which shows how strongly this corridor remains tied to finished car movements. The category reflects the long-standing role of the Atlantic lane in moving premium and mainstream vehicles between major production bases and retail markets. Commercial vehicles are the fastest-growing cargo type, with the United States-Europe Ro-Ro ocean freight transport market size for this segment projected to expand at 8.39% CAGR between 2026 and 2031. That growth comes from defense shipments, infrastructure equipment, agricultural machinery, and other rolling stock well-suited to drive-on, drive-off handling.
Off-road vehicles continue to serve a smaller but durable niche in the United States-Europe Ro-Ro ocean freight transport industry because many units are oversized or less suitable for container shipment. Passenger vehicle demand still sets corridor pricing because it supplies the deepest and most regular cargo base for carriers. The cargo mix is also becoming more commercially sensitive as higher-value units require lower damage rates and more reliable schedule performance. That favors operators that can demonstrate strong terminal-handling standards and stable contract execution. The United States-Europe Ro-Ro ocean freight transport market, therefore, remains broad enough to carry specialized rolling cargo. However, the direction of rates still depends mostly on the passenger vehicle base.

By Vessel-Size: Large PCTCs Dominate as Mid-Size Vessels Build Momentum
Large vessels held 64.93% of the United States-Europe Ro-Ro ocean freight transport market size in 2025, reflecting the economics of deep-sea transatlantic services. Their role is reinforced by the need to move large finished vehicle batches efficiently between primary Atlantic gateways. The newest generation of large PCTCs is also raising the performance benchmark for capacity, emissions profile, and operating costs. That keeps large ships central to the mainline structure of the United States-Europe Ro-Ro ocean freight transport market.
Mid-size vessels are forecast to grow at 8.76% CAGR through 2031, which makes them the most dynamic vessel class in the current mix. They are gaining ground because carriers need more flexibility between major hubs and smaller European destinations that cannot always support the largest ships. This creates a complementary network pattern rather than a direct replacement cycle between large and mid-size tonnage. Small vessels remain relevant where draft limits, specialized routes, or lower lot sizes shape deployment decisions. The United States Europe Ro-Ro ocean freight transport market is therefore moving toward a more layered vessel structure, with large PCTCs dominating linehaul volume and mid-size vessels expanding their role in regional distribution.
By End-user Industry: OEM Contracting Power Sets Market Pricing
OEMs held 61% of the United States-Europe Ro-Ro ocean freight transport market share in 2025, giving them the strongest influence over pricing and service standards. Their scale supports multi-year contracts, committed volumes, and stricter operating expectations for carriers. Dealers form a smaller but still important customer group because they are more active in shorter lead-time bookings and pre-tariff demand surges. The overall end-user mix shows that the United States-Europe Ro-Ro ocean freight transport market is led by planned industrial flows rather than purely transactional cargo.
The others segment is projected to grow at 9.18% CAGR through 2031, making it the fastest-rising end-user category. This group includes rental companies, fleet leasing firms, and government and defense fleets, which broadens the cargo base beyond vehicle manufacturers and dealer channels. The segment is benefiting from sealift-related demand and from fleet repositioning programs that move vehicles between regions as usage cycles change. That makes the United States Europe Ro-Ro ocean freight transport industry less dependent on a single customer type than the headline OEM share might suggest. Even so, OEM contracting power will continue to shape freight economics because no other end-user category offers comparable volume certainty.

By Flows/Route Clusters: Europe Export Leads, While United States Export Accelerates
Europe export captured 78.71% of the United States Europe Ro-Ro ocean freight transport market size in 2025, anchored by long-established shipments of European-made vehicles into United States retail networks. Germany, Belgium, the United Kingdom, Sweden, Italy, and Spain remain the core origins inside this route structure. The lane still reflects the historical weight of European vehicle brands in the transatlantic trade mix. At the same time, the United States-Europe Ro-Ro ocean freight market share gap between Europe-origin and United States-origin exports has started to narrow, as the 2025 tariff pressure weakened Europe-origin vehicle flows.
United States exports are projected to grow at a 7.06% CAGR through 2031, making it the fastest-growing directional cluster. This lane benefits from United States-based production by European automotive groups and from improving commercial incentives for transatlantic shipments into Europe. It is also supported by gateway development and by service changes that are extending reach into Northern and Eastern Europe. That is why the United States Europe Ro-Ro ocean freight transport market is no longer defined only by a one-way premium export pattern from Europe to the United States. Directional balance is still far from even, but the faster expansion of United States exports is changing future corridor planning.

Geography Analysis
Germany remains the leading origin because its vehicle brands have strong sales exposure in the United States and depend on consistent ocean links for finished-car delivery. Belgium also plays a significant role, as Zeebrugge serves as a major export hub for vehicles produced in Germany, Belgium, and Central Europe. The United States Europe Ro-Ro ocean freight transport market size remains closely tied to these Northern European loading centers because they combine throughput scale, storage, and established OEM logistics systems. Europe's export weakened in 2025 as tariff pressure reduced shipment values and volumes, but its underlying position on the corridor remains significant.
Baltimore and Brunswick stand out as major East Coast gateways for finished vehicle exports to Europe, and their roles are becoming increasingly important as United States production for export deepens. Hyundai Glovis also chose Amsterdam as the location for a large finished vehicle logistics hub that will open in 2027, underscoring that distribution capacity in Europe is adapting to higher inbound volumes from the United States origins[3]Source: Port of Amsterdam, “Hyundai Glovis Develops Vehicle Logistics Hub in the Port of Amsterdam,” Port of Amsterdam, portofamsterdam.com . The United States Europe Ro-Ro ocean freight transport market is therefore seeing a geography shift from a heavily Europe-led structure toward a more active two-way pattern.
Secondary destinations such as France, Italy, Spain, and the United Kingdom support both directional flows to varying degrees. Italy and Spain remain important for European exports because of their manufacturing links to major automotive groups. The United Kingdom still carries meaningful traffic despite added documentation complexity outside the EU customs framework. ARC expanded its network reach by adding a regular monthly Gdansk call in March 2026, indicating rising interest in serving Eastern European distribution routes from the Atlantic trade. This widening destination map gives the United States-Europe Ro-Ro ocean freight transport market more room to grow beyond the largest traditional hubs.
Competitive Landscape
The United States-Europe Ro-Ro ocean freight transport market remains moderately consolidated at the deep-sea level. Wallenius Wilhelmsen, Hoegh Autoliners, Grimaldi Group, ACL, NYK, and MOL form the core group with the strongest scale positions. At the same time, EUKOR, Hyundai Glovis, Sallaum Lines, K Line, and ARC add competitive pressure across contract and niche traffic. The largest carriers benefit from long-standing OEM relationships, stronger balance sheets, and easier access to modern tonnage. That gives the United States-Europe, Ro-Ro ocean freight transport market a structure where scale matters, but not to the point of dominance by a very small number of players. Competitive distance is therefore meaningful, but it is not insurmountable for operators with the right lane focus or regulatory position.
Fleet modernization is one of the clearest ways carriers are defending or improving their standing in the United States-Europe Ro-Ro ocean freight transport market. Höegh Autoliners moved ahead with the development of ammonia-ready vessels, strengthening its position with customers that are placing greater weight on future emissions performance. Hyundai Glovis signed its Amsterdam hub agreement in 2026, strengthening its operating base for finished vehicle distribution in Europe. Sallaum Lines also ordered 2 firm and 2 optional 8,600-CEU dual-fuel PCTCs in June 2026, which signals that second-tier operators are still willing to scale capacity where they see commercial room[4]Source: Sallaum Lines, “Sallaum Lines Orders 2+2 8,600 CEU Dual-Fuel Car Carriers,” Sallaum Lines, sallaumlines.com.
The United States-Europe Ro-Ro ocean freight transport market also has competitive spaces that are narrower and more protected. Government and defense cargo remain important to ARC because United States-flag requirements limit direct competition from many foreign operators in that segment. Smaller and mid-size vessel deployments into secondary ports create another opportunity where service design matters more than overall fleet scale. Compliance is also becoming a harder competitive filter as FuelEU Maritime raises the cost of staying with older tonnage. That means future competition in the United States-Europe Ro-Ro ocean freight transport market will be shaped as much by capital access and vessel profile as by pure sailing frequency.

Recent Industry Developments
- June 2026: Sallaum Lines placed an order with Xiamen Shipbuilding Industry (XSI) for 2 firm + 2 optional 8,600-CEU dual-fuel PCTCs, the largest vessels in the company's history, as part of an accelerating fleet renewal program that will expand capacity across Europe, the Americas, Africa, and the Middle East trade lanes. The vessels are LNG-, VLSFO-, and MGO-capable, and ammonia-ready for future conversion.
- May 2026: Hyundai Glovis signed a tripartite strategic cooperation agreement with Port of Amsterdam Authority and Koopman Logistics Group to establish a 480,000 m² finished vehicle logistics hub at the Port of Amsterdam, its first dedicated European port base, with 3 PCTC berths, capacity for 20,000 vehicles, and railway connectivity.
- March 2026: American Roll-On Roll-Off Carrier (ARC) deployed the LifeFinder crew safety technology platform across its fleet of 10 United States-flag Ro-Ro vessels under a five-year agreement following a successful pilot aboard M/V Patriot, enhancing mariner positioning and emergency response capabilities across its transatlantic operations.
- January 2026: Intesa Sanpaolo finalized a EUR 162.3 million (USD 178 million) green financing deal for Grimaldi Euromed (Grimaldi Group) to fund the acquisition of 39,800-CEU next-generation PCTCs, Grande Egitto, Grande Pacifico, and Grande Oceania, all scheduled for delivery in 2026. These vessels carry Ammonia Ready notations, 5 MWh lithium-ion batteries, and 2,500 m² of solar panels.
